Is your truck automatic or manual? If its manual look for a problem with a neutral activation switch. If it's automatic look for a connection problem with the transmission in park.
Also look at your ignition bypass activation. Since your starting you truck without the key make sure that the ignition activation is wired up becasue if it isn't then your only activating the starter with no spark at the plugs.
